A forward-thinking medical practice in Basildon seeks a motivated individual for an administrative role. The successful candidate will act as a liaison between patients and doctors, manage records, and utilize clinical systems.

Experience in a GP Practice is essential, along with strong organizational and communication skills. This role offers flexibility in working hours and a supportive team environment.

How to prepare for a job interview at West Suffolk Clinical Commissioning Group

Know Your Stuff

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of GP practices and clinical systems. Familiarise yourself with common administrative tasks and the specific software used in the role. This will show that you're not just interested, but also prepared to hit the ground running.

Showcase Your Communication Skills

As a liaison between patients and doctors, strong communication is key. Prepare examples of how you've effectively communicated in previous roles, especially in challenging situations. This will demonstrate your ability to handle sensitive information and maintain professionalism.

Organisational Wizardry

Highlight your organisational skills by discussing how you manage multiple tasks or schedules. Bring examples of how you've prioritised work in a busy environment, as this role will require juggling various responsibilities across multiple sites.

Ask Insightful Questions

Prepare thoughtful questions about the practice's approach to patient care and team dynamics.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if the practice aligns with your values and work style.
